Touch Me Hold Me Let Me Go


Listen Later

Described as a lecture which turns into a workshop which turns into a performance, Touch Me Hold Me Let Me Go will be led by Lee Su-Feh, a performance maker, educator and writer who has spent the last 40 years exploring the human body as a site of intersecting habits and histories. This gathering invites the audience to listen, experience and participate with their bodies and voices, with Su-Feh sharing her Touch Me Hold Me Let Me Go algorithm, and ways to use it. We speak to Su-Feh and also dance artist Lee Ren Xin, who is producing Su-Feh's workshop and lecture performance, to find out more.
